Queen Elizabeth Gets the Socially-Distanced Royal Treatment for Her 94th Birthday Celebration

It's not the Trooping the Colour celebration royal watchers wished for, but Queen Elizabeth II didn't seem to mind as she celebrated her 94th birthday with a unique (and socially-distanced!) ceremony.  In March, it was announced that the annual parade, which marks Her Majesty's celebration in June and draws dozens of priceless U.K.

royal family moments, would not proceed in its "traditional form" due to the coronavirus pandemic.
